Learning how to cut fabric around legs and corners; what layers are needed and why; how to temporary fix and then staple fabric; how to apply webbing and hessian; and how to pattern match are just some of the skills and techniques you could learn on our upholstery courses. Points to remember: 2 day upholstery course in York City Centre (consecutive days) Description Learn to upholster a dining or bedroom chair, using historical upholstery techniques from 1600's: webbing, stuffing, stitching the seat pad into shape, tensioning of fabrics and developing an eye for the finishing details.
